Vih Oral sex without eyaculation

sorry for my english, well this is my situation, 2 weeks ago I practiced oral sex to an unknown man for like 2 minutes or less, I didn't have contact with his semen but I'm pretty sure I had contact with his pre-***, I don't have any problem in my mouth just caries but I don't have any problems with my gums, there's a pottencial risk that I may have been infected? I'm 20 and I'm a boy, I'm terrified, sorry I hope you can understand me.
After that I spit a lot of saliva that I accumulate in my mouth.

I see you've cross posted this.  Take a look at this site: http://www.aidsmeds.com/articles/Transmite_10003.shtml

It's in Spanish and has a lot of information about the transmission of HIV (VIH in Spanish).  You can scroll down to the section on sexo boca-pene (fellatio) to read about your situation.  While it's *theoretically* possible to transmit HIV this way, it's extremely unlikely.  It's perfectly possible to get another STI though, like gonorrhea, chlamydia, or herpes, so you should get tested for those.  And anal sex without protection is risky, so make sure to use condoms every time.  (Aunque recibir el sexo oral sin eyaculación tiene poco riesgo de contratar VIH, ex sexo anal sin duda tiene riesgo de transmitir VIH, y tenga que usar condones cada vez).
